> Measure the monitor's height and width in inches and manually
> calculate the horizontal and vertical dots per inch for your preferred
> resolution, or measure it in centimetres and let the Xorg server do it
> for you. A partial quote from "/usr/share/doc/x11-common/FAQ.gz":
>
> """
> How do I set the DPI (dots-per-inch) value used by the X server?
>
> Two ways to get an accurate DPI value to your application are:
> 1. pass the -dpi option to the X server (this also works for many
> non-XFree86/Xorg X servers); or
> 2. let the XFree86/Xorg X server calculate the DPI value based on the
> DisplaySize parameter in its configuration file, XF86Config-4 or
> xorg.conf. See the XF86Config-4(5x) or xorg.conf(5x) manual page
> for details.
>
> The first method is recommended if you already know the DPI value of
> your monitor and wish to always run it at the same resolution; the
> second method is the more flexible way, but only available for the
> XFree86 and Xorg X servers.
